2018 Climbing Competition
The 6th Annual SoCO CRAG / Pueblo YMCA Community Climbing Competition was held Feb 25, 2018. Kids 6-14 climbed in the morning and adults ages 18+ climb in the afternoon. Scoring was based on a climber’s 5 highest scores from top rope and bouldering combined. The coveted Golden Crimper was awarded to the highest scoring male and female climbers from the youth and adult categories. South Hardscrabble still Closed
South Hardscrabble Road is closed indefinitely. Spoke with the USFS, they said the erosion after the Junkins Fire creates a situation that makes FS Road 386 dangerous to travel. If you want to climb at Ego’s Nest, Scene of the Crime, or Isabella’s Tierra you need to bike or hike from the closure.

AF Sharp End Award to local climber
Ben accepting one of the 2016 Access Fund Sharp End Awards at the 2017 Annual Dinner in San Francisco.
“Access Fund is proud to present Ben Bruestle with a Sharp End Award for his leadership of Southern Colorado Climbing Resource and Advocacy Group (SoCo CRAG) and his work to preserve and protect climbing areas in Southern Colorado. Ben has been instrumental in orchestrating Adopt a Crag stewardship events and climbing days at multiple sites, making strong inroads with a host of local land managers. Ben also dedicates countless hours to replacing worn, aging anchors and bolts in the Wet Mountains.”
